Mouse has baked a special treat for Little Bird's birthday, but delivering it to his friend isn't easy--not when everyone he meets along the way offers to trade something for a piece of cake.

A Piece of Cake by LeUyen Pham tells the tale of Mouse, who made a birthday cake for his clever friend, Bird. On his way to deliver it, other animals ask him to trade a piece of the cake for something they have. Since Mouse is so kind- he can't say no to any of the trades, even though he doesn't think Bird will want any of the items. Will Bird be upset when Mouse shows up at his door?

What makes this book so great is that it seems predictable, but it isn't. You think you know what every animal is going to trade for a piece of cake, but you don't. Kids will have a blast looking at the pictures and trying to figure out what was going to happen next.

The vibrant illustrations and Mouse's facial expressions make this a book that will be fun to read over and over again. The predictable parts allow for a younger kid or sibling to chime in. ( )

In the story, A Piece of Cake, Mouse decided to bake a cake for Little Bird's birthday. Mouse had to used up everything in his pantry to make the cake. After he was done baking the cake, he went to the Little Bird's house. Along the way, Mouse made new friends on his way to Little Bird's house. However, each friend wanted a piece of cake and offered Mouse something in return. Mouse was too kind to say no, so he accepted all the trades. When he arrived at Little Bird's house, he had no more cake. Instead Mouse had a cork, wire, fly swatter, and net. Mouse felt bad for not giving the cake to Little Bird and that he had nothing left at home to make another cake. Little Bird was not upset, instead found ways to use them. Little Bird ended up trading all the presents that Mouse traded for on the way back to Mouse's house. Along the way, each friend was having troubles and Little Bird offered to trade his presents for an ingredient for cake. After Mouse and Little Bird traded all the presents back for ingredients, they made a new cake and invited all the friends they made along the way to Little Bird's birthday party. ( )
